The Science Behind Morning Routines

The significance of a structured morning routine is rooted in more than just anecdotal evidence; it's supported by a growing body of scientific research. At the heart of this exploration is the study of circadian rhythms—our internal clocks that regulate cycles of sleep and wakefulness, influencing our physical, mental, and behavioral changes throughout the day. Aligning our morning routines with these natural rhythms can enhance cognitive function, emotional stability, and overall health.

Research has consistently shown that people who wake up early and engage in a morning routine exhibit higher productivity levels and report greater happiness and satisfaction in life. This phenomenon can be attributed to several key factors.

First, exposure to natural light in the morning helps regulate the body's internal clock, improving sleep quality and mood. Furthermore, engaging in physical activity upon waking has been shown to boost endorphin levels, which can elevate mood and energy levels throughout the day.

Moreover, morning routines that include goal setting or planning activities can prime the brain for success. Setting intentions and prioritizing tasks first thing in the morning activates the prefrontal cortex—the area of the brain associated with decision-making and self-control. This mental clarity and focus can lead to more effective problem-solving and productivity as the day progresses.

In essence, the science behind morning routines reveals a clear link between these purposeful starts to the day and improved psychological and physiological well-being. By understanding and leveraging our biological rhythms and the cognitive benefits of structured morning activities, we can unlock a more successful, balanced, and fulfilling day ahead.

Elements of a Powerful Morning Routine

Crafting a powerful morning routine is akin to creating a personalized recipe for success and well-being. While the ingredients can vary based on individual preferences and goals, certain elements serve as the foundational pillars for an effective start to the day. Here’s a breakdown of these key components:

Wake-up Strategy: The way we wake up can significantly impact our energy levels and mindset for the day. A consistent wake-up time, even on weekends, helps regulate our body's internal clock, improving sleep quality and morning alertness. Consider using natural light or a sunrise alarm clock to gently ease into wakefulness, aligning with the body’s natural rhythms.

Hydration and Nutrition: Starting the day with a glass of water rehydrates the body after a night's sleep, kickstarting metabolism and brain function. Following this with a nutritious breakfast, rich in proteins, healthy fats, and fibers, can provide sustained energy and prevent mid-morning slumps.

Physical Activity: Incorporating movement into the morning routine, whether it’s yoga, a brisk walk, or a full workout, can boost mood and energy levels. Exercise releases endorphins, enhances mental clarity, and sets a proactive tone for the day.

Mindfulness Practices: Engaging in mindfulness activities such as meditation, journaling, or simple breathing exercises can reduce stress and increase focus. These practices help cultivate a sense of calm and presence, essential for tackling the day’s challenges with resilience.

Planning and Goal Setting: Taking a few minutes to review the day’s objectives and priorities can significantly improve productivity. This practice not only provides direction but also fosters a sense of purpose and accomplishment.

Integrating these elements into a morning routine doesn’t have to be time-consuming; even a few minutes dedicated to each can yield substantial benefits. The key is consistency and mindfulness, allowing this personal ritual to evolve and adapt to one’s changing needs and circumstances.

A powerful morning routine is not just about doing more; it’s about setting the right conditions for a day lived with intention, energy, and focus.

Overcoming Common Challenges

Adopting a new morning routine, or tweaking an existing one, can come with its share of obstacles. Recognizing these common challenges and knowing how to navigate them can help ensure your morning routine is not just a fleeting experiment but a lasting change. Here are some of the most common hurdles and strategies to overcome them:

Challenge 1: Consistently Waking Up Early

Solution: Gradually adjust your wake-up time. If you aim to wake up an hour earlier, start by setting your alarm just 10-15 minutes earlier each day until you reach your goal. Ensure your bedroom environment promotes restful sleep, considering factors like light, noise, and temperature. Establishing a relaxing nighttime routine can also signal to your body that it's time to wind down, making it easier to wake up refreshed.

Challenge 2: Finding Time

Solution: Assess your morning activities and identify any inefficiencies or time-wasters. Sometimes, it's about reallocating time rather than finding more of it. Preparing the night before, such as laying out clothes or prepping breakfast, can free up precious minutes in the morning.

Challenge 3: Lack of Motivation

Solution: Link your morning routine to your larger goals and remind yourself of the benefits. Keeping a journal to track progress or sharing your goals with a friend for accountability can also boost motivation. Remember, motivation often follows action, not the other way around. Start small to build momentum.

Challenge 4: Adapting to Changes or Disruptions

Solution: Flexibility is key. Life will inevitably throw curveballs that disrupt your routine. When this happens, have a mini-routine ready that hits the essentials and can be completed in a shorter time frame. This way, you maintain the habit even on hectic days.

Challenge 5: Sticking to the Routine

Solution: Habits take time to form. Be patient with yourself and recognize that slip-ups are part of the process. Celebrate small wins and progress rather than striving for perfection. If a particular aspect of your routine consistently doesn’t work, reevaluate and adjust it. The routine should serve you, not the other way around.

Creating a morning routine that you can stick to involves understanding your own needs, allowing for flexibility, and gradually building up to your ideal start to the day. By anticipating challenges and having strategies in place to deal with them, you empower yourself to maintain momentum.
